Altova MapForce 2024 Enterprise Edition

Convertit un string en une date. Cette fonction utilise la fonction parse-dateTime en tant que base tout en ignorant le composant de temps. Le résultat est de type xs:date.

mf-func-parse-date

 

Langages

Built-in, C++, C#, Java.

 

Paramètres

Argument

Description

value

Argument obligatoire. Fournit la valeur string à convertir.

format

Argument obligatoire. Fournit un string de format. Cet argument est utilisé de la même manière que l’argument format dans la fonction parse-dateTime.

 

Exemple

Le mappage ci-dessous parse le string "01 Apr 2015", le convertit en une date et écrit le résultat en un item de cible (pubdate) de type xs:date. Cela a été obtenu en utilisant le format [D01] [MNn,3-3] [Y], où :

 

[D01] est la date du mois, exprimé en deux chiffres

[MNn,3-3] est le nom du mois, avec une largeur minimum et maximum de 3 caractères

[Y] est l’année

mf-func-parse-date-example

Le résultat est le suivant (excluant les déclaration XML et d’espace de noms) :

 

<book>
  <title>Linux Bible</title>
  <pubdate>2015-04-01</pubdate>
</book>

 

Voir aussi Exemple : Mapper des données depuis un RSS Feed.

© 2018-2024 Altova GmbH